      noun
      An instance of the translation of something (usually a message or other text) into a form more suitable for subsequent processing.

      Where does decoding come from?

      The word decoding breaks down into 2 roots of Latin origin: de-, from Latin de (“remove, reverse”); and -cod, from Latin caudex (“tree trunk, block of wood”). Explore each root to see other English words built from the same source.
